Pictorial Parade No. 124

Short Film (Full Length) – 1962

This Pictorial Parade visits the Auckland Athletic Champs at Eden Park, where a water-logged grass track makes the going tough. Peter Snell wins the half-mile and Murray Halberg the three-mile ("you know mother I think he'll win," deadpans the narrator). Then we head to the Bay of Islands for the  first Underwater Fishing Champs, where a 235lb stingray is the biggest catch, before the last item on the Turn and Gymnastic Circle of Hamilton, an acrobatic family fundraising for a world tour by scrub-cutting and pie-baking: "no job is too small or too big."
